Types of Spark Plugs
Spark plugs are vital components of an internal combustion engine, classified mainly into three types: copper, platinum, and iridium. Each type possesses unique characteristics that cater to different engine requirements and performance needs.
Copper spark plugs are the most traditional option and are known for excellent conductivity and affordability. However, they tend to wear out more quickly, making them suitable for short-term use or older vehicles.
Platinum spark plugs, on the other hand, feature a platinum tip, resulting in enhanced durability and increased efficiency. They provide improved ignition and are ideal for modern vehicles. Iridium spark plugs offer an even longer lifespan and superior performance, making them the top choice for high-performance engines due to their ability to withstand extreme temperatures.

Tools Required for Spark Plug Replacement
Replacing spark plugs is a task that requires specific tools to ensure precision and efficiency. The primary tool needed for spark plug replacement is a socket wrench with the correct size spark plug socket. This specialized socket often features a rubber insert to securely grip the spark plug, preventing damage during removal.
In addition to a socket wrench, an extension bar can be beneficial, especially for reaching spark plugs located deep within the engine compartment. A torque wrench is also important, as it ensures that new spark plugs are tightened to the manufacturer’s specified torque, preventing issues such as over-tightening or under-tightening.
A gap gauge is another essential tool used to measure the gap between the electrodes of the spark plug. This ensures that they are set to the correct specification for optimal performance. Lastly, having a pair of pliers or a wire brush on hand can assist with cleaning and handling any debris around the spark plug area, contributing to a smoother replacement process. Step-by-Step Guide to Spark Plug Replacement
Begin by preparing your vehicle in a well-ventilated area and gathering necessary tools such as a socket wrench, spark plug gap gauge, and dielectric grease. Always ensure the engine is cool to prevent burns.
Next, carefully remove any components obstructing access to the spark plugs, which may include ignition coil covers or intake manifolds, depending on your vehicle’s design. Use a ratchet and the appropriate socket to loosen and remove the old spark plugs.
Once the old spark plugs are detached, inspect the sockets for debris. Clean them thoroughly before proceeding. Check the gap on the new spark plugs with a gap gauge, ensuring they align with the manufacturer’s specifications.
Finally, apply dielectric grease to the new spark plug threads to facilitate future removal and installation, then position and hand-tighten the new plugs. Torque them to the recommended value and reassemble any components removed during the process. Installing New Spark Plugs
When installing new spark plugs, it is vital to ensure each plug is free from dirt and debris. Begin by applying a small amount of anti-seize lubricant to the threads of the spark plug, which can aid in removal during future maintenance.
Gently insert the spark plug into the cylinder head, taking care not to cross-thread it. Hand-tighten the plug until it is snug, then utilize a torque wrench to tighten it to the manufacturer’s specified torque level, typically measured in foot-pounds.
Be mindful of the gap between the center and ground electrodes; check the specifications for the correct gap width. If necessary, use a feeler gauge to adjust the gap before fully securing the spark plug, as an incorrect gap can lead to poor engine performance.

Common Mistakes During Spark Plug Replacement
One common mistake during spark plug replacement is neglecting to consult the vehicle manufacturer’s specifications. Each engine may require specific types or heat ranges of spark plugs, and using the wrong ones can lead to decreased performance and potential damage.
Improper torque when installing new spark plugs is another frequent error. Over-tightening can cause stripping of the threads, while under-tightening may lead to a poor seal, resulting in engine misfires. Always use a torque wrench to ensure proper installation.
Inadequate cleaning of the spark plug area before installation can result in debris falling into the combustion chamber. This can lead to complications like engine knocks or premature wear. Prior proper cleaning is advisable to maintain engine integrity.
Failing to replace all spark plugs at once is also a misstep. If one spark plug shows signs of wear, the others are likely to follow suit. Replacing all spark plugs simultaneously helps ensure consistent performance and avoids future headaches.
How Often to Replace Spark Plugs
The frequency of spark plug replacement can vary significantly based on several factors, including the type of spark plug used, the make and model of the vehicle, and driving habits. Generally, conventional spark plugs require replacement every 30,000 to 50,000 miles, while platinum or iridium spark plugs can last up to 100,000 miles or more.
Routine maintenance checks are crucial to determine the right intervals for spark plug replacement. Vehicle manufacturers usually provide guidelines in the owner’s manual, which can serve as a reliable reference.
